About The Position

Join the award-winning Fleet Management Division of the City of Charlotte as a Senior Diesel Technician and become part of a team that keeps one of the region's most advanced municipal fleets running strong. You'll work alongside a dedicated group of ASE-certified Medium/Heavy Truck technicians, supporting essential services for both the City of Charlotte and Mecklenburg County. In this senior-level role, you'll take the lead on diagnosing and repairing a wide range of equipment, including heavy trucks, sanitation vehicles, and construction equipment. You'll apply your expertise to complex systems such as electronically controlled diesel engines, advanced electrical and braking systems, hydraulics, and specialty municipal equipment. Responsibilities

  • Daily evaluation, inspection, diagnosis and repair of heavy truck fleet, construction equipment, sanitation equipment, and occasionally fire apparatus.
  • Diagnosis and repair of complex electronically controlled diesel engines, modern electrical systems, on and off-road equipment drivetrains, air braking systems, steering and suspension, and complex hydraulic systems on fleet assets.
  • Inspect vehicle systems, perform preventative maintenance, diagnosis, and repair of failed components on vehicle's body, chassis and auxiliary systems.
  • Utilize fleet maintenance software to accurately document work performed.
  • Communicate with all levels of fleet operations and customers ensuring repairs are completed.
  • Interpret manuals, electrical diagrams, and diagnostic software.
  • Understand and follow safety procedures.
